FR9W11829229 is the International Standard Recording Code (ISRC) for the recording “Le printemps, Concerto no. 1 en mi majeur, RV 269: Largo” by Jacques Gandard, Marion Delorme, Aya Hasegawa, Julien Gaben, Robin Defives, Afaf Robillard, released 2018-03-02. ISRCs are 12-character ISO 3901 identifiers that uniquely tag a specific sound recording — different masters, remixes, and live versions each receive a distinct ISRC.
